Southern Cross Underwriters demographics summary. Zippia estimates demographics and statistics for Southern Cross Underwriters by using a database of 30 million profiles. Our estimates are verified against BLS, Census, and current job openings data for accuracy. After extensive research and analysis, Zippia's data science team found that:

  • Southern Cross Underwriters has 350 employees.
  • 76% of Southern Cross Underwriters employees are women, while 24% are men.
  • The most common ethnicity at Southern Cross Underwriters is White (54%).
  • 22% of Southern Cross Underwriters employees are Black or African American.
  • 13% of Southern Cross Underwriters employees are Hispanic or Latino.
  • The average employee at Southern Cross Underwriters makes $50,739 per year.
  • Employees at Southern Cross Underwriters stay with the company for 5.7 years on average.
